What to provide

  • site_urlrequired. The property EXACTLY as registered in Search Console. Two formats: URL-prefix — a full URL with scheme and trailing slash, e.g. "https://example.com/" (http/https and www/non-www are different properties), or domain property — "sc-domain:example.com" (no scheme, no slash). A mismatched value returns 403/404; list_sites shows the exact registered values.

Errors and limitations

A 404 means the value does not match any registered property — check the exact format (trailing slash, scheme, sc-domain: prefix) against list_sites output.

Access also depends on token permissions, quotas, and upstream API limits.
